Transportation Modes and Travel Times

Understanding the various ways to traverse between the coastal enclave and the metropolis involves considering different transportation options. Each method offers unique advantages and travel durations, which are detailed below.

Transportation Mode Estimated Travel Time
Automotive Approximately 50 minutes
Public Transit Around 1 hour and 30 minutes
Bicycle Approximately 3 hours
Walking Over 7 hours

Travel Time Considerations

When planning a journey, it is crucial to take into account various factors that can influence the duration of the trip. This section delves into the elements that might affect the time required to traverse between two points, providing valuable insights for efficient scheduling.

Transportation Mode: The choice of transportation significantly impacts travel duration. For instance, opting for a car might offer flexibility and speed on certain routes, while public transit could involve more stops and transfers, potentially extending the journey time.

Traffic Conditions: During peak hours, traffic congestion can substantially increase travel time. It is advisable to consult real-time traffic updates or plan trips outside of rush hours to minimize delays.

Route Selection: Different routes may offer varying travel times due to factors such as road conditions, distance, and the number of turns or intersections. Choosing the most direct or least congested route can help reduce travel time.

Weather Conditions: Adverse weather, such as heavy rain or fog, can slow down travel significantly. It is important to check the weather forecast and adjust travel plans accordingly to ensure safety and efficiency.

By considering these factors, one can better estimate the time needed for a journey, ensuring a smoother and more predictable travel experience.
